Artist Profile: Fashion & Style



These are some of the items of accessories and clothing that I have collaged on polyvore.com, to show the style and the type of clothing and of my artist 'Adam'. From this, I will be able to choose better clothing for my model to wear, so that everything can match well and so that it all suits my music genre of alternative R&B. All of the clothes and accessories on here fit my genre, as they come across as 'suave and sophisticated' yet cool and laid back at the same time. I decided to place a lot of shirts, as they are generally in trend, and re worn my many male artists as they are very versatile depending on the style of the shirt. I used colours such as grey, black, blue and white, as they can work as both masculine with elements of femininity, which is something I wanted to portray. By adding items like the work boots, a jacket and caps, I think you can see different sides to his style which is something that I noticed many male artists have done. I think that the fact that the items are quite normal, relates to the fact that my artist doesn't want to be seen as a famous object, but more as a person.

Market Research - Printscreen of Current R&B & Alternative R&B Magazines

To easily compare current R&B and alternative R&B magazines, I google searched ‘R&B Magazines’ to see what would come up. 

From doing this, I can clearly see that the most popular magazines, have large clear  fonts used for the mastheads, and most of them were placed at the top. I think that the most commonly used colour schemes include the colours of white, black and red, and I think this is because red represents power, and often money, which is a common theme in R&B music. I also noticed that the male artists were all presented to look quite stern, and serious, whereas the women were presented in a more sexual manner. In comparison to other music genre magazines, I noticed that there were more black and white cover photographs used, so that is something that I will consider. As with most magazine covers, none of their faces are massively obstructed, however some of the mastheads were covered by the artists on the front. I think that this depends on the credibility of the magazine.

I then google searched 'Alternative R&B magazines'.

From the search, less magazine covers came up, which makes me want to explore this area of the market, as it hasn't been covered in great detail yet. I saw that the magazine covers (dashed circles in red), seemed to be more artistic, as the other photos (circled in green), were the photos used for the rest of that particular issue. Fro doing this, it has helped shaped the direction of which area I plan to cover within my magazine, as I have seen a gap in the market.
